R&E AND JCI AND CERTAIN OF THEIR SUBSIDIARIES RELINQUISH RIGHTS CONTIGUOUS TO THE SOUTH DEEP GOLD MINE, IN FAVOUR OF WESTERN AREAS LIMITED ("WAL"), A WHOLLY- OWNED SUBSIDIARY OF GOLD FIELDS LIMITED ("GOLD FIELDS") AND FURTHER CAUTIONARY ANNOUNCEMENT
INTRODUCTION
Further to the cautionary announcement published on SENS on 11 June 2007, R&E
and JCI announce that they have reached agreement with Gold Fields in terms of
which they will relinquish rights to WAL which they have contiguous to the
South Deep gold mine, for a total consideration of R400 million (excluding
value added tax). The consideration will be paid to Goldridge Gold Mining
Company (Proprietary) Limited ("Goldridge"), the entire share capital of which
will be indirectly owned between R&E and JCI. Based on their percentage
ownership, R&E's and JCI's indirect interest in the consideration will be R218
million and R182 million respectively.
THE AGREEMENT
On 26 July 2007, JCI and certain subsidiary companies ("JCI Group") and R&E
and a subsidiary company ("R&E Group") entered into an agreement with, inter
alia, Gold Fields and WAL ("the Agreement") to relinquish any right, title and
interest that they have collectively and severally, in the Kalbasfontein
rights, the WA4 rights, the Cardoville rights and the Wildebeestkuil rights
("contiguous rights") in favour of WAL. In return WAL will transfer its 36%
shareholding in Goldridge to Free State Development and Investment Corporation
Limited ("FSD"), and WAL will pay a cash purchase consideration of R400
million, excluding value added tax ("the transaction"). WAL will, on the third
business day following the day on which all the conditions precedent have been
fulfilled, and after FSD has become the sole shareholder of Goldridge, pay
Goldridge the purchase consideration. As a consequence of the proposed
transaction Goldridge will become a wholly owned subsidiary of FSD. Presently
JCI, through subsidiary companies; own 44.9% of FSD, and R&E owns 55.1% of
FSD.
This relinquishment of the contiguous rights would crystallise the value of
any current direct or indirect non-income generative rights that R&E and JCI
possess, and would provide liquidity for R&E and JCI, which could be applied
to enhance the value of the remainder of R&E's and JCI's assets.
The transaction is classified as a Category 1 transaction for R&E and JCI in
terms of the JSE Limited ("the JSE") Listings Requirements. Circulars will be
issued in due course to R&E and JCI shareholders incorporating all
documentation required in terms of Listings Requirements of the JSE. The
Boards of Directors of R&E and JCI respectively, support the proposed
transaction and have undertaken to recommend the proposed transaction to their
respective shareholders and, in this respect and as at the date of this
announcement, R&E and JCI have secured irrevocable undertakings, in favour of
WAL, of support for the proposed transaction from R&E and JCI shareholders
holding 52% and 57% of their respective shares entitled to vote at general
meetings of shareholders of R&E and JCI.
Further detailed announcements setting out the financial effects of the
transactions on the shareholders of R&E and JCI respectively, and the salient
dates and times of the proposed transaction, will be made in due course.
